About

Shira Bauman investigates the intersection of human-robot interaction and socially aware robotics, focusing on how robotic motion and presence influence collaboration and companionship. Her most cited work, "Effects of Robot Motion on Human-Robot Collaboration" (245 citations), challenges the conventional view of robot motion as purely functional, demonstrating that collaborative tasks require robots to move in ways that humans can interpret and coordinate with, thereby enhancing joint task efficiency and trust. This contribution has reshaped how roboticists design motion planning for shared workspaces. Bauman also explores affective robotics through "Robotic experience companionship in music listening and video watching" (27 citations), pioneering the use of robots as empathetic companions in leisure activities, which opens avenues for assistive technologies in mental health and social support. Her research bridges engineering and psychology, advancing robots that are not just tools but intuitive partners. Bauman’s work has been recognized for its practical implications in manufacturing, healthcare, and home environments, making her a leading voice in creating robots that move and interact with human-like social intelligence.
